A Trillion-Dollar AI Opportunity

On Wednesday, Huang addressed concerns about the slowdown in AI spending. He framed the current moment as the start of a massive opportunity, projecting $3 trillion to $4 trillion in AI infrastructure investment by the end of the decade.

Huang emphasized:

“A new industrial revolution has started. The AI race is on. We see $3 trillion to $4 trillion in AI infrastructure spending by the end of the decade.”

His comments aimed to reassure investors shaken by weaker-than-expected third-quarter sales forecasts and slowing growth indicators. The message was clear: the AI boom is far from over.

Stock Reaction: Optimism Meets Reality

Despite Huang’s bullishness, Nvidia shares fell nearly 2% to $178.43 in Thursday trading. The decline followed guidance that excluded potential revenue from China, reflecting lingering market concerns over global regulatory and trade uncertainties.

Nvidia’s agreement with the U.S. government, allowing exports in exchange for 15% of H20 AI chip sales, did little to calm investor nerves. While strong orders outside China—like a $650 million deal with a single customer—show robust demand, regulatory hurdles continue to cloud the company’s outlook.

China: The Key Risk Factor

China remains Nvidia’s biggest uncertainty. Huang suggested compromise might be necessary to restore growth there, even proposing that the U.S. government take a share of sales from its newly launched Blackwell chips if export restrictions ease.

Currently, scaled-down versions of Nvidia’s chips are sold in China, but full approvals remain uncertain. Navigating this regulatory landscape is critical as the company balances global expansion with geopolitical constraints.

Big Tech Drives AI Growth

Beyond China, demand from hyperscalers such as Microsoft, Amazon, and other major data center operators continues to fuel Nvidia’s growth. Huang estimates $600 billion in data center capital expenditure this year, with Nvidia poised to capture around $35 billion through large-scale projects.

High-end Blackwell chips are already reserved through 2026, while previous-generation Hopper processors remain in demand. Analysts argue this sustained investment underscores Nvidia’s long-term growth potential, even amid short-term volatility.

Matt Orton, head of advisory solutions at Raymond James Investment Management, said:
“The mega caps are propelling a lot of the capex that Nvidia benefits from. Nvidia is still growing, and this just highlights the durability of the AI trade. Hyperscalers can accelerate, and there’s no sign of a slowdown in Nvidia’s results.”

Balancing Hype and Reality

Nvidia’s stock has mirrored the AI boom, significantly outperforming the S&P 500’s 10% gain this year. However, market excitement may be nearing saturation. OpenAI CEO Sam Altman recently warned investors about overexuberance, suggesting expectations may outpace fundamentals.

Despite a second-quarter net income surpassing Apple’s third-quarter profit, the gap between lofty expectations and short-term obstacles reminds investors that AI growth, while enormous, is not immune to challenges.

Long-Term Vision Remains Strong

Huang’s message is clear: the AI boom is just beginning, and Nvidia sits at its center. Even with short-term sales setbacks, global demand from hyperscalers and enterprises underpins the company’s trillion-dollar vision.

Thomas Martin, portfolio manager at Globalt Investments, remarked:
“We’re in the early stages of the AI boom. Massive capex announcements from hyperscalers show that growth is just getting started.”

Yet geopolitical tensions, particularly in China, pose ongoing risks. Nvidia’s success will require both technological leadership and regulatory navigation.
